Keys with transponder

A car key that has a transponder is an electronic security feature that makes it very difficult for thieves to take your car. This feature is present in a variety of modern vehicles that help reduce the chance of theft from your vehicle. The transponder, a small chip in the car key, 5611432 sends a low level radio signal to the car's computer when it is within the range. This is how your car recognizes the key is its and is allowed to start.

It is crucial to keep your transponder's keys away from magnetic fields. Magnets can damage the transponder, causing it to stop working. It is also recommended to have a specific key fob for your car, if you can. You may be able to locate a key fob online or in a nearby store you.

The transponder that is in your car's key is a tiny microchip which transmits a low-level radio transmission to the engine of your car. This technology was developed to protect against theft of cars by blocking the ignition from running when the key isn't properly programmed. You'll need to contact an expert locksmith for your car to program a brand new, replacement key. The locksmith is able to utilize the tool known as a key programmer that is usually integrated into more advanced scan tools.

Although it is technically feasible, it is not recommended. This is because a locksmith will have greater knowledge of the security system in the vehicle and will be able to reduce the risk of damaging the data on the chip. A reputable locksmith has access to advanced tools and can complete the task quickly.

A key programmer is an electronic device that connects to the car's OBD-II port and allows it to read the programming data from the computer in the car. The device then recodes both the transponder key and the key so that they work together. There are many different kinds of key programmer devices they all function in exactly the same way. They typically offer a menu of options for every vehicle model and make. They can also copy the data from a key that is already in use to create a new key.

Keys with Chips

Many newer cars require a key with a chip to start the vehicle. This kind of key helps reduce car thefts by preventing thieves from starting the car with another key. The keys are equipped with an electronic microchip that is embedded into the head of the key and are referred to as transponder keys. The car's computer system needs to be programmed to recognize this chip, and it can only be started with the correct key. You can buy a chipped key from an auto locksmith or your dealer, but it is usually more costly than buying an ordinary key.

The first thing you need to do is locate the right key. You can purchase keys that are blank on the internet at a lower cost but they must be the same model and make of your car. You will also need the VIN number. This is the unique identification number of your vehicle. If you don't know it you can look it up online or in the owner's manual. Once you have the right key, the next step is to program it into your car. The best way to do this is to visit an experienced auto locksmith or dealer. They can usually program an extra key within 30 minutes.

When you insert the key into the ignition, it sends a flash of electromagnetic energy to the antenna ring inside the lock. This energy is absorbed by the chip inside the key and is reflected back a radio frequency signal with an identification code that the car can read. The code informs the car if it is a legitimate key, and it will prevent the car from starting with any other key.
